Penn State Nittany Lions most to blame for double-OT loss to Oregon
Penn State's recent double-overtime loss to Oregon has not only ended their perfect season but also highlighted recurring issues in high-pressure situations. While there is enough blame to share, the spotlight falls on head coach James Franklin and his leadership. This defeat is significant as it raises questions about the team's ability to perform in crucial moments, impacting their future prospects.

#6 Oregon stuns #3 Penn State & is 'Bama back? A full Week 5 recap
PositiveSports
In an exciting Week 5 of college football, #6 Oregon pulled off a stunning upset against #3 Penn State in Happy Valley, showcasing their strength and determination. Meanwhile, #17 Alabama shocked #5 Georgia in Athens, raising questions about Georgia's dominance this season. Additionally, Virginia surprised many by defeating #8 Florida State, adding to the drama of the weekend. These results not only shake up the rankings but also highlight the unpredictability of college football, making every game crucial as teams vie for playoff positions.

Arkansas gets first decommitment after Sam Pittman firing
NegativeSports
The Arkansas Razorbacks are facing significant challenges following the firing of head coach Sam Pittman after a devastating 56-13 loss to Notre Dame. This defeat not only marked a low point for the team, dropping their record to 2-3, but it has also triggered immediate repercussions in recruiting, with the first decommitment already occurring. This situation highlights the instability within the program and raises concerns about its future direction, making it a critical moment for Arkansas football fans and stakeholders.

Giants’ Jaxson Dart, Cam Skattebo team up for rookie feat not seen since 1980
PositiveSports
The New York Giants celebrated their first victory of the 2025 season with a thrilling 21-18 win against the previously unbeaten Los Angeles Chargers at MetLife Stadium. This game was particularly special as rookies Jaxson Dart and Cam Skattebo achieved a remarkable feat, becoming the first duo to both surpass 50 yards in a game since 1980. Their performance not only highlights their potential but also marks a significant milestone for the Giants, bringing hope to fans and signaling a promising future for the team.
